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
369109602 04262 82808944 803 1771
98 25783 83108244512
98 25783 83108244512
455095554 794308 116098008
All about undefined
Interested in learning more?
98 25783 83108244512
455095554 794308 116098008
See more
88083925 6234489521 45615
78912 273 2406982596
See more
88405816 81792874166
937202 0530955300 51233319638
See more